Default Acadian Red Fish massacre

Just came back from Easstmans. The seas were much nicer than my last trip out, and the reports have been too good to be true, so I had to give it a shot.

It did NOT disappoint. Tons of Acadia Red fish, these are spiny little buggiers that taste delicous, and people drive up from Virginia, DC, and yes, NJ to catch them. When they are running hot, some guys put a sabiki jig and drop their lines 300 feet to catch them.

Tons of haddock, and some huge pollock showed up for good measure.

Never have I seen fishing this good around me. The pics I'm watching of the stripers you guys are getting...Some day I hope they get to be that good around here again. Seeing 35" stripers getting hauled in on your boats, makes me feel incredibly hopefull, and excited.
